Writing.com: How to Get FREE Writing Reviews and Other Info: Writing.com
is the place to go when a writer wants a review done at three in the morning. It is also a great place to go if someone craves new reading material, but is on a low budget. Most importantly, Writing.com is one of the best resources for writers on the Internet.
For starters, Writing.com allows new writers to sign up free, and submit up to five items in an online portfolio. Furthermore, any author who wants feedback for their work can request on the "Request Review Page." A person can usually get reviews free, if they return the favor. Also, many of the writers at the writing.com community offer their review services for a small "fee."
This "fee" usually is paid in Gift Points (GPS) to authors for congratulating them for their work, and to encourage them to keep writing. At Writing.com, 10,000 Gift Points equals 1.00. This is a great incentive to keep people writing. Also, it is a great incentive for people to want to take the time to review another author's work.
Right now, writing.com has an awesome review incentive. If a person does enough reviews, a person can earn up to 1,200 GPS in one day. Gift points earned from writing reviews on Writing.com can be saved up and used to pay for a new Writing.com upgraded (or other paid membership offered by Writing.com) membership, to reward other people’s reviewing work, and to encourage new members. They can also be used to thank others for the wonderful reviews they have given, as well as reward really great writing.
